2023 Seminole Hard Rock Poker Open Event 21 Champion Lawrence Berg

Event 21 of the 2023 Seminole Hard Rock Poker Open was a $1,100 H.O.R.S.E. (Re-Entry). A crowd of 61 entries produced a prize pool of $59,170, and winning the lion’s share of it was Lawrence Berg, taking it down outright for $21,110.

2023 Seminole Hard Rock Poker Open Event 14 Champion Peter Ng

Event 14 of the 2023 Seminole Hard Rock Poker Open was a multi-flight $600 Deep Stack Pot-Limit Omaha (Re-Entry). Over three starting flights, a field of 429 entries generated a prize pool of $223,080, more than doubling the $100,000 guarantee.

Emerging victorious was Peter Ng, winning outright for $44,270.

This marks Ng’s largest recorded live score, per the Hendon Mob poker database, and puts him past the $200,000 mark in career live tournament winnings.

2023 Seminole Hard Rock Poker Open Event 24 Champion Rafael Lima

Event 24 of the 2023 Seminole Hard Rock Poker Open was a $600 Double Black Chip Bounty Pot-Limit Omaha (Re-Entry). There were 75 entries who partook in the event, producing a prize pool of $24,375 with an additional $15,000 set aside for bounties.

A heads-up deal was made at the final table. Rafael Lima the chip leader at the time, making him the official Event 24 winner for $6,825.

This marked Lima’s second SHRP major series trophy win, having previously won a $1,700 No-Limit Hold’em Purple Chip Bounty at the 2021 Showdown.

2023 Seminole Hard Rock Poker Open Event 22 Champion Nick Palma

Event 22 of the 2023 Seminole Hard Rock Poker Open was a $600 Deep Stack Six-Max No-Limit Hold’em (Re-Entry). A field of 169 entries created a prize pool of $88,725, nearly doubling the $50,000 guarantee.

A three-way deal took place at the final table and Nick Palma was the slight chip leader at the time, making him the official Event 22 winner for $16,446.

This marked Palma’s second SHRP major series trophy, having previously won a $1,100 No-Limit Hold’em event at the 2022 Showdown.

Event 23: Justin Liberto Wins! ($257,000); Dan Heimiller Finishes Runner-Up ($155,600)

$10,000 Deep Stack NLH (Re-Entry)
Structure | Payouts
Level 17:  30,000/60,000 with a 60,000 ante
Players Remaining:  1 of 84

Justin Liberto
Justin Liberto

Justin Liberto raised to 120,000 from the button, Dan Heimiller three-bet to 385,000 from the big blind, Liberto four-bet to 850,000, and Heimiller called.

The flop was Js7c3c, and both players checked.

The turn was the Ts, Heimiller bet 875,000, Liberto raised all in with a covering stack, and Heimiller called all in for about 2,400,000 with TcTh for a set of tens.

Liberto, however, was ahead with JdJc for a set of jacks.

The river was the 2d, safe for Liberto to win Event 23 outright for $257,000. Heimiller finished runner-up for $155,600.

Event 14: Peter Ng Wins! ($44,270); Wilson Igwe Finishes Runner-Up ($31,000)

$600 Deep Stack Pot-Limit Omaha (Re-Entry)
$100,000 Guaranteed | Structure | Payouts
Level 26:  25,000/50,000 with a 50,000 ante
Players Remaining:  1 of 429

Peter Ng
Peter Ng

On a flop of Ah7d4h, Wilson Igwe ended up all in for about 960,000 from the button against Peter Ng in the big blind.

Igwe:  Kh9c6h5c
Ng:  6c5d4d4c

Ng had a set of fours along with an open-ended straight draw, while Igwe had a flush draw and straight draws.

The Qd turn and Ac river completed the board, which further improved Ng to fours full of aces to win Event 14 outright for $44,270.

Wilson Igwe finished runner-up for $31,000.
